首页 技术社区 ( Page 18 )

技术社区

Vue 3 中 `watch` 和 `watchEffect` 的区别是什么?

在 Vue 3 的组合式 API 中,watch 和 watchEffect 是处理响应式数据变化的两大核心工具。尽管二者都能实现数据监听与副作用执行,但设计哲学与使用场景存在本质…

Vue 3 的 Suspense 组件的作用是什么?如何使用?

你想了解 Vue 3 中 Suspense 组件的核心作用和具体使用方法,这个组件是 Vue 3 为异步操作处理提供的重要特性,尤其适合优化异步组件加载时的用户体验。 一、Susp…

什么是 Teleport(瞬移组件)?它的使用场景是什么?

Teleport(瞬移组件) 是 Vue 3 引入的一个内置组件,它的核心作用是将组件的一部分模板内容“传送”到 DOM 树中的其他位置进行渲染,而不管该部分代码在逻辑上属于哪个组…

Vue 3 中 `computed` 如何实现可写的计算属性?

你想知道在 Vue 3 中如何把 computed 计算属性设置为可写的,而不是默认的只读状态,对吧? 可写计算属性的实现方式 Vue 3 的 computed 默认是只读的,要实…

`toRef` 和 `toRefs` 的作用是什么?解决了什么问题?

toRef 和 toRefs 是 Vue 3(特别是 Composition API)中用于处理响应式对象属性的两个重要工具函数,它们都位于 vue 包中。 1. toRef 作用…

Vue 3 中 `ref` 和 `reactive` 的区别是什么?各自的适用场景?

在 Vue 3 中,ref 和 reactive 是实现响应式数据的核心 API,它们在数据类型支持、访问方式、底层实现及适用场景上存在显著差异。以下是两者的详细对比及适用场景分析…

`setup` 函数的作用是什么?它的参数和返回值分别是什么?

你想了解 Vue 中 setup 函数的核心作用、参数构成和返回值规则,这是理解 Vue 3 组合式 API 的关键知识点。 一、setup 函数的核心作用 setup 是 Vue…

Vue 3 的组合式 API(Composition API)相比选项式 API(Options API)有什么优势?

Vue 3 的组合式 API(Composition API)相比传统的选项式 API(Options API),主要优势体现在代码组织、逻辑复用、类型推导以及灵活性上。 以下是核…

`keep-alive` 的 `include`/`exclude`/`max` 属性分别有什么作用?

在Vue单页应用(SPA)开发中,组件频繁切换导致的性能损耗是常见痛点。Vue内置的<keep-alive>组件通过缓存不活跃的组件实例,有效解决了这一问题。本文将深入…

动态组件切换?一文搞懂keep-alive如何保留组件状态

在Vue开发中,动态组件切换是很常见的场景——比如标签页切换、路由切换、弹窗切换等。但你大概率遇到过这样的问题:切换回之前的组件时,之前输入的内容、滚动的位置、请求的数据全都“重置…

1 16 17 18 19 20 116